Where is Al Ain Municipal Bus Station?

Where is Al Ain Municipal Bus Station located?

Al Ain Municipal Bus Station, Abu Dhabi, United Arab Emirates (approx. 24.21936°, 55.77117°)


Where is Al Ain Municipal Bus Station on the map?